Evaporator Coil Cleaning
Clinton’s valley location traps humidity from the Nashua River basin, and that moisture infiltrates aging duct systems through gaps and bypass openings. Your evaporator coil is where that moisture condenses, making it a prime site for microbial buildup that restricts airflow and degrades air quality. We remove the coil assembly when accessible, clean it with foaming agent and low-pressure rinse, and apply a protective treatment to slow recurrence. In Clinton’s climate, we recommend this service annually for homes with retrofitted ductwork.

Blower Cleaning
The blower motor and squirrel cage in your air handler collect everything your filter misses, and in Clinton’s mill-era homes with decades of accumulated plaster debris, that load is heavier than in newer construction. A dirty blower strains the motor, raises your electric bill, and pushes particulates back into rooms. We remove the blower assembly, clean the housing and blades, and inspect the motor bearings for wear. Most blower cleanings in Clinton take 90 minutes to two hours.

Condenser Cleaning
Your outdoor condenser coil faces Clinton’s pollen-heavy springs and leaf-fall seasons, plus road grit from Route 70 and Main Street traffic. We fin-comb the coils, flush debris with low-pressure water, and check refrigerant levels while we’re there. A clean condenser runs cooler and lasts longer, especially important when Clinton’s humid summers force your system to work harder.

Heat Exchanger Cleaning
In Clinton’s older homes still running original or replacement furnaces, the heat exchanger demands careful inspection. We check for cracks, soot buildup, and proper flame pattern, cleaning where accessible. This is safety-critical work; if we find exchanger damage, we’ll show you the camera footage and explain your options without pressure.

Common HVAC Cleaning Problems We See in Clinton Homes
- Debris left in odd-angled chases. Many Clinton cleaners run brushes down the main trunk line and call it done, missing the narrow, plaster-wall chases that feed second-floor rooms in mill-era homes. That debris settles back into your living space within weeks.
- Wrong equipment for retrofit ductwork. Standard brush heads snag on loose horsehair plaster and century-old insulation debris in Clinton’s retrofit systems, either pushing contamination deeper or tearing fragile duct liner. We size our tools to the actual duct profile.
- Moisture ignored, mold returns. Clinton’s valley humidity infiltrates through unsealed bypass openings. A crew that cleans without sealing and treating coils leaves the conditions for microbial growth intact. We seal what we find and apply protectant.
- Camera skipped, proof missing. Without before-and-after documentation, you’re trusting a claim. We show you the condition of your ducts on screen, every time.
